Project: Mezzanine office fit-out for gym 

Client brief:  

Pure MVMT are a calisthenics gym in Cranbourne West. Their gym works out of a converted warehouse space and is a top notch fitness space for people of all abilities. 

Although they have a well fitted out and popular gym, every business needs office space as well. Pure MVMT needed additional office space for the operational aspects of their business that wouldn’t take up valuable gym floor space. Extending their existing warehouse style office via a mezzanine was an obvious choice. 

This new office space needed to be easily accessible, modern, and well appointed to be presentable to both staff and clients. The additional office space also couldn’t take up any of the gym floor. It was also important that downtime for the business was kept to a minimum as the gym wanted to keep operating as much as possible. 

Scope of works:  

Pure MVMT needed mezzanine office space with all the modern touches. This wasn’t simply going to be a “tacked on afterthought.” The work included: 

  • Sourcing all permits for work. 
  • Designing the new office mezzanine including engineering design and certification. 
  • Creating a mezzanine level in their existing converted warehouse space. This included custom fabricating the mezzanine level and the staircase; 
  • Building the shell of the office space; 
  • Fitting out the new office so it was fit for purpose; 

Outcomes:  

This was a complete end-to-end solution for Pure MVMT. We sourced the relevant permits for the work, all trades, and more to get the job done. Since we were able to custom fabricate much of the new mezzanine office space offsite, there was minimal disruption to the business while it was erected on site; the final fit-out could occur while the business was still operational. 

The final new office space was well received by the client and the job was finished on time, on brief, and on budget.
